Impairment of cell division in tolA mutants of Escherichia coli at low and high medium osmolarities.

Abstract

Mutations in the tolA gene of Escherichia coli cause the cell to become sensitive to detergents and to some antibiotics, to release periplasmic enzymes and to be resistant to group A colicins; tolA mutations also lead to mucoid phenotype. TolA is a three-domain protein anchored in the inner membrane by its N-terminal domain. The second domain is proposed to span the periplasmic space and to interact with trimeric porins of the outer membrane. TolA proteins are considered to be located in the adhesion zones between inner and outer membranes. Our observations by confocal and electron microscopy have revealed that tolA mutants show modified morphology and produce DNA-free cells. Increasing or decreasing medium osmolarity amplifies these defects; mutants become essentially unable to locate the division site properly so that cells of highly unequal lengths are produced. Moreover, septation is impaired with asymmetric constrictions and oblique septa. These results suggest that TolA could play a role in positioning the division sites via the organisation of either the outer membrane or the possible adhesion zones.

大肠杆菌tolA基因的突变会使细胞对去污剂和某些抗生素敏感,释放周质酶,并对A群大肠杆菌素具有抗性;tolA突变还会导致黏液样表型。TolA是一种三结构域蛋白,其N端结构域锚定在内膜上。第二个结构域被认为跨越周质空间并与外膜的三聚体孔蛋白相互作用。TolA蛋白被认为位于内膜和外膜之间的黏附区域。我们通过共聚焦显微镜和电子显微镜观察发现,tolA突变体表现出形态改变并产生无DNA的细胞。增加或降低培养基渗透压会放大这些缺陷;突变体基本上无法正确定位分裂位点,从而产生长度极不相等的细胞。此外,隔膜形成受到损害,出现不对称收缩和倾斜隔膜。这些结果表明,TolA可能通过外膜或可能的黏附区域的组织来参与分裂位点的定位。
